来源:小编 更新:2025-04-06 02:30:07
用手机看
想象你坐在电脑前,手指轻轻敲击键盘,眼前逐渐展开一个充满奇幻色彩的游戏世界。这个世界里有你设计的角色,有你想象的冒险,还有你亲手搭建的关卡。这一切,都可以通过自己动手制作游戏来实现。那么,如何开始这段奇妙的旅程呢?让我们一起揭开这个神秘的面纱。
制作游戏,首先得有一个得力的助手——游戏开发引擎。市面上有很多优秀的游戏开发引擎,比如Unity、Unreal Engine、Cocos2d-x等。它们各有特点,适合不同类型的游戏开发。
- Unity:作为全球最受欢迎的游戏开发引擎之一,Unity以其强大的功能和易用性著称。无论是2D还是3D游戏,Unity都能轻松应对。而且,Unity拥有庞大的社区和丰富的资源,新手也能快速上手。
- Unreal Engine:Unreal Engine以其出色的视觉效果和物理引擎而闻名。如果你想要制作高品质的3D游戏,Unreal Engine是一个不错的选择。
- Cocos2d-x:Cocos2d-x是一个开源的游戏开发框架,适合制作2D游戏。它轻量级、高效,且拥有丰富的插件和资源。
选择合适的游戏开发引擎,是制作游戏的第一步。
制作游戏,不仅需要编程技能,还需要美术设计能力。以下是一些基础知识:
- 编程:学习一门编程语言,如C、C++、Python等。这些语言是游戏开发中常用的编程语言。
- 美术设计:学习使用3D建模软件,如Blender、Maya、3ds Max等,以及2D绘图软件,如Photoshop、Illustrator等。
此外,了解游戏设计的基本原则,如游戏玩法、关卡设计、用户界面等,也是必不可少的。
搭建游戏框架,是制作游戏的关键步骤。以下是一些基本步骤:
1. 设计游戏概念:确定游戏类型、主题、目标受众等。
2. 创建游戏原型:使用游戏开发引擎,搭建游戏的基本框架,如角色、场景、道具等。
3. 编写游戏逻辑:使用编程语言,实现游戏的各种功能,如角色移动、碰撞检测、计分等。
4. 制作美术资源:使用3D建模软件和2D绘图软件,制作游戏中的角色、场景、道具等。
5. 集成音效与音乐:为游戏添加音效和音乐,增强游戏氛围。
在这个过程中,不断测试和优化,确保游戏运行流畅,体验良好。
游戏制作完成后,如何让更多人了解并体验你的作品呢?
1. 选择发布平台:根据游戏类型和目标受众,选择合适的发布平台,如Steam、App Store、Google Play等。
2. 制作宣传素材:制作游戏海报、视频等宣传素材,吸引玩家关注。
3. 参与游戏社区:加入游戏社区,与其他开发者交流心得,提高知名度。
通过以上步骤,让你的游戏走向更广阔的舞台。
游戏发布后,持续更新和优化是保持游戏活力的关键。以下是一些建议:
1. 收集玩家反馈:关注玩家反馈,了解他们的需求和意见,不断改进游戏。
2. 更新游戏内容:定期推出新关卡、新角色、新活动等,保持游戏的新鲜感。
3. 优化游戏性能:关注游戏运行情况,及时修复bug,提高游戏稳定性。
通过不断努力,让你的游戏在竞争激烈的市场中脱颖而出。
自己动手制作游戏,不仅是一项技术活,更是一种创作过程。在这个过程中,你将收获知识、技能和快乐。勇敢地迈出第一步,开启你的游戏开发之旅吧!